L Meier Real Estate

116 Main St Maidstone SK S0M 1M0,
Maidstone

Business Summary:

Address :116 Main St Maidstone SK S0M 1M0
City :Maidstone
Phone :306-893-2513
  • Nearby Florists
Flowers-Creeks Crossings Crtns
204 Main St Po Box 725 Maidstone SK S0M 1M0